ExeOutput for PHP: Transforming PHP into Standalone Apps

Introduction to ExeOutput for PHP

What is ExeOutput for PHP?

ExeOutput for PHP is a powerful tool designed to convert PHP applications into standalone Windows executable files. This software allows developers to package their web applications into a format that can run incependently of a web server. It simplifies the distribution of PHP applications, making it easier for users to install and run them on their systems. Many developers find this feature incredibly useful.

The software supports various PHP extensions and libraries, ensuring compatibility with a wide range of applications. This flexibility allows developers to create diverse applications without worrying about server configurations. It’s a game changer for many. ExeOutput for PHP also includes a built-in web server, which means that applications can run without requiring an external server setup. This is a significant advantage for users who may not have technical expertise.

Additionally, ExeOutput for PHP offers a user-friendly interface that streamlines the process of creating executables. Developers can easily navigate through the options and settings, making the experience less daunting. It’s designed for efficiency. The software also provides options for customizing the appearance of the application, including icons and splash screens. This feature allows developers to maintain brand identity.

Moreover, ExeOutput for PHP includes security features to protect the source code of applications. This is crucial for developers who want to safeguard their intellectual property. Protecting code is essential in today’s market. The tool also supports database integration, enabling applications to interact with various databases seamlessly. This capability enhances the functionality of the applications.

In summary, ExeOutput for PHP is an essential tool for developers looking to transform their PHP applications into standalone executables. It offers a range of features that simplify the development and distribution process. Many developers appreciate its versatility and ease of use.

Key Features and Benefits

ExeOutput for PHP offers several key features that enhance the development and deployment of PHP applications. One significant feature is its ability to create standalone executables. This allows developers to package their applications without requiring a web server. It simplifies the installation process for end users. Additionally, the reinforced-in web server enables applications to run directly from the executable, which eliminates the need for external server configurations. This is particularly beneficial for users with limited technical knowledge.

Another important aspect is the support for various PHP extensions and libraries. This compatibility ensures that developers can utilize a wide range of functionalities within their applications. It broadens the scope of what can be achieved. Furthermore, ExeOutput for PHP provides options for customizing the user interface, including icons and splash screens. This customization helps maintain brand identity and improves user experience. A professional appearance matters.

Security features are also a critical component of ExeOutput for PHP. The software allows developers to protect their source code, which is essential for safeguarding intellectual property. This protection can deter unauthorized access and modifications. In addituon, the tool supports database integration, enabling seamless interaction with various databases. This capability enhances the overall functionality of applications. It opens up new possibilities for data management.

Moreover, the user-friendly interface of ExeOutput for PHP streamlines the development process. Developers can easily navigate through the options and settings, which reduces the learning curve. Efficiency is key in software development. The software also includes comprehensive documentation and support resources, which can assist developers in troubleshooting and optimizing their applications. Access to support is invaluable. Overall, these features collectively contribute to a more efficient and effective development experience.

Creating Standalone Applications

Step-by-Step Guide to Building Apps

To create standalone applications using ExeOutput for PHP, developers should begin by installing the software on their systems. This initial step is crucial for accessing the various features it offers. After installation, the developer can start a new project by selecting the appropriate settings for the application. This includes defining the main PHP file that will serve as the entry point. Clarity in this step is essential for a smooth development process.

Next, the developer can configure the application settings, such as the executable name and version. This information is important for user identification and version control. It helps in maintaining consistency. Additionally, the developer should specify any required PHP extensions and libraries that the application will utilize. This ensures that all necessary components are included in the final executable. Proper planning is key.

Once the configuration is complete, the developer can begin adding files and resources to the project. This may include images, stylesheets, and other assets that enhance the application’s functionality and appearance. Organizing these files systematically is beneficial for future updates. A well-structured project is easier to manage. After all files are in place, the developer can proceed to compile the application into an executable format. This process involves selecting the “Build” option within ExeOutput for PHP.

During the compilation, the software will package all components into a single executable file. This file can then be distributed to end users without requiring a web server. It simplifies the deployment process significantly. After the build is complete, the developer should prove the executable to ensure that it functions as intended . Testing is a critical step in the development lifecycle. By following these steps, developers can effectively create standalone applications that meet user needs.

Best Practices for Optimization

To optimize standalone applications created with ExeOutput for PHP, developers should focus on several key practices. First, minimizing the size of the application is essential. This can be achieved by removing unnecessary files and dependencies. A smaller application is easier to distribute. Additionally, developers should utilize efficient coding practices, such as avoiding redundant code and optimizing algorithms. This enhances performance and reduces resource consumption. Efficiency is crucial in software development.

Another important aspect is to leverage caching mechanisms where applicable. Caching can significantly improve application speed by storing frequently accessed data. This reduces the need for repeated database queries. Faster applications enhance user satisfaction. Furthermore, developers should regularly update their PHP version and libraries to benefit from performance improvements and security patches. Staying current is vital for maintaining application integrity.

Testing the application under various conditions is also a best practice. This includes simulating different user loads to identify potential bottlenecks. Identifying issues early can save time and resources. Developers should also consider user feedback during the optimization process. Understanding user experiences can lead to valuable insights for improvements. Listening to users is essential.

Lastly, documenting the optimization process is beneficial for future reference. This documentation can serve as a guide for subsequent projects and help maintain consistency. Clear records facilitate better decision-making. By implementing these best practices, developers can create optimized standalone applications that perform efficiently and meet user expectations.

Comments

Leave a Reply

Your email address will not be published. Required fields are marked *